> The idea that any (currently realistic) cheat prevention is unbypassable is silly. The idea that anti-cheats don't make sense because they don't catch 100% of the cheaters is what's silly, who believes that? Not even the people writing these anti-cheats believe catching 100% of them are possible, why are you under the assumption that others think that's possible? If it removes 80% of the cheaters from the game, the experience goes from "Holy shit lets leave" to "Ok, bothersome, but fine", this is what they're reaching for, not some fantasy utopia that you seem to be under the impression is the target. |
